Chargers Suffer Injury Setback as Eric Rogers Sustains Significant Ankle Injury

In a disappointing turn of events for the Los Angeles Chargers, rookie Eric Rogers suffered a significant ankle injury during a kickoff against the New Orleans Saints in an exhibition game on August 16.

Rogers, who had a breakout performance with two interceptions and a pick-six, was visibly in pain and had to be helped off the field by trainers. He was later seen on crutches, but the exact severity of the injury has not been disclosed as of now.

The timing of Rogers' injury is especially unfortunate as the Chargers are close to the regular season start and roster cut deadlines. Head coach Jim Harbaugh praised Rogers' play but refrained from giving details about his injury status, indicating only that Rogers was "getting checked out."

Optimism remains that the injury may not be as bad as it looks, but Rogers' return this preseason appears unlikely. If he recovers well, Rogers has a promising future with the Chargers.

Meanwhile, the Chargers managed to secure a 27-13 victory over the Saints. Trey Lance was the Chargers' leading rusher with seven carries for 48 yards and scored a 5-yard touchdown. The Chargers' defense also had a goal-line stand and a strip-sack that led to a turnover.

Unfortunately, the Chargers were without Rashawn Slater due to a season-ending torn patella tendon. The Saints, on the other hand, committed seven penalties for 56 yards and were sacked five times.

Brandon Staley, who was the head coach of the Chargers last season, is now the defensive coordinator for the Saints. Taylor Heinicke started at quarterback for the Chargers, going 1 of 5 for 8 yards, while Spencer Rattler started for the Saints and was sacked twice.
